The first extreme wide-view observatory was launched in Australia last week and is set to boost the nation's space situational awareness. On this week's Space Connect Podcast episode, hosts Adam Thorn and Bella Richards discuss how Silentium Defence built an observatory that uses innovative technology, and how Australia could be the global leader in this space. Lastly, the crew chats about NASA's two launches last week: The IXPE spacecraft and the LCRD spacecraft. IXPE will study supermassive black holes and cosmic phenomena, and LCRD will test a potentially enhanced way of communicating in space.
